Matt Strahm [Refractor] #178 2025 Topps Chrome Baseball value
A raw (ungraded) Matt Strahm [Refractor] #178 runs around $3, a Grade 9 about $12, and a PSA 10 commands $36.
What drives the price
Grade, centering, rookie/star status, set scarcity, and print run drive sports-card value. PSA/BGS gem-mint copies and rookies of stars carry the biggest premiums; raw commons sell for little.
